Spiral Organ
A sensory structure within the cochlea of the inner ear responsible for converting sound vibrations into neural signals.
Oval Window
A membrane-covered opening that leads from the middle ear to the vestibule of the inner ear and transmits sound vibrations.
Vestibule
An entryway or antechamber leading to the main part of a building, or the central cavity of the labyrinth of the inner ear.
Auditory Ossicles
The three small bones in the middle ear that transmit sound vibrations from the eardrum to the inner ear.
